By default, only plugins from the signed registry are loaded, signature verification is mandatory, and the sandbox escape hatch introduced in 2.9 is disabled. Unsigned plugins now fail closed rather than logging a warning. Operators upgrading from 3.1.x should audit any third-party validators against the new allowlist semantics, as silently skipped plugins can weaken ingest checks. For the security review, the effective defaults shipped with this release are as follows.

service settings:
[giliel]
team = belix
access_code = ac_f3dc33
owner = praix.feneth
host = giliel.novacstack.internal
port = 5000
peer = rusix.plorvagrid.internal
salt = 142ac862
pin = 5047

## SQL Linting

All SQL files at Bramblegate must pass `sqlcheck` before merge. Rules enforce uppercase keywords, explicit column lists (no `SELECT *`), and snake_case identifiers. The linter validates schema references against a live shadow database, so it needs network access during CI and local runs. Before your first run, configure the linter's schema probe with the connection string below.

primary connection of fajog-bageg = clickhouse://tamion_svc:0nS8bDSETpHjj2@db-cbc5.nelvrocorp.example:5432/nordor

**Action Item 7: Document DNS retry expectations for plugin authors**

During the Skerrit outage, several third-party plugins failed hard on the first DNS resolution error instead of retrying, amplifying the impact. Plugin authors targeting the Wrenfold platform should implement bounded retries with jitter and respect the resolver timeout hints exposed by the SDK. The Wrenfold infra team has published the recommended retry policy and test harness here:

runbook for tagug-hafog: https://jira.lumiclabs.internal/projects/pages/pages/9773c0d8

Welcome to the Relay team at Varnholt Systems. Known issue: the Glimmerbus websocket client drops connections after idle timeout and reconnects with a stale session token, causing silent message loss. Fix is tracked under the Pellwick epic; until merged, restart the gateway pod after any reconnect storm. Do not patch the client locally. If the reconnect loop locks the staging credential vault, you'll need the recovery passphrase to reopen it. The passphrase for the staging vault is below.

vault phrase of tawef-hahof = ulaath-ralael